Seo In-guk (Shopping King Louie) has accepted the offer to lead the upcoming Korean remake of the Japanese drama Hundred Million Stars from the Sky (literal title).
Hundred Million Stars from the Sky is about a detective who tries to save his sister from the man she falls in love with, who’s the primary suspect for the murder of his ex-girlfriend.
Jung So-min (Because This Is My First Life) is still in the middle of discussions for the female lead role. Sources from tvN stated that she is positively reviewing the offer.
Seo In-guk signed on to portray the role of microbrewery worker Kim Moo-young, while Jung So-min is considering the role of advertisement designer Yoo Jin-kang.
Hundred Million Stars from the Sky is set to air later this year on tvN.
